Why Does Documentation Eat Into Personal Time?

You treat back-to-back patients all day, and the only real gap in your schedule is the ten minutes between them — not nearly enough to write a thorough note, so it waits. By 6 PM, there's a stack of eight notes still open, and "pajama time" charting becomes the plan for the evening. This isn't a discipline problem. Independent research shows physical therapists spend roughly 8-15 minutes documenting each encounter, which across a full patient day adds up to hours — time that competes directly with the parts of the job that brought most therapists into the field in the first place.

How Much Time Does Documentation Actually Take? Is AI Documentation Compliant for PT?

The scale of the problem is well established. Beyond the per-encounter estimate above, broader industry reporting puts documentation at 30-50% of a therapist's workday — for someone seeing 12-15 patients daily, that's 3-6 hours of typing, clicking, and form-filling, much of it spilling into personal time.

On the compliance question specifically: in September 2025, the American Physical Therapy Association published a formal practice advisory"Emerging Technology: AI-Enabled Ambient Scribe Technology in Physical Therapy Documentation" — the first time APTA formally addressed this technology for the profession. The advisory is explicit that documentation responsibility remains unchanged by the use of AI: reviewing and signing the note is still the clinician's clinical and legal responsibility, regardless of how the draft was generated. That review step isn't a formality — it's the actual safeguard that makes the workflow appropriate for patient care.

How Do Therapists Handle Documentation Today — and Why Doesn't It Work?

Most therapists either type notes in real time between patients (interrupting the clinical flow) or batch them for end of day (creating the after-hours backlog). Templates often don't match the note type — an eval, a daily note, and a discharge summary need different structures, but many EMRs use one generic template for all of them, so therapists spend time reformatting rather than documenting. Basic dictation tools convert speech to text verbatim, which still requires the clinician to narrate a fully structured note afterward — it saves typing, not thinking time.

The core problem with bolted-on AI scribes generally: a peer-reviewed study published in BMJ Digital Health and AI in September 2025 evaluated seven commercial AI scribes across clinical scenarios and found that none produced error-free summaries, with omissions accounting for 83.8% of all errors — and performance dropped further on complex, ambiguous cases, which describes most PT documentation rather than the exception. Most of these tools were built for general clinical use, not the structured, measurement-heavy demands of outpatient rehab documentation specifically.

Quick Definitions

Ambient AI scribe — a system that listens during (or is briefed on) a patient encounter and drafts a structured clinical note, which the clinician then reviews and signs. Carry-forward summary — a note section that retains prior visit information and only updates when something actually changes, avoiding duplicate re-entry. Co-sign workflow — the process by which a supervising clinician reviews and signs off on notes written by a PTA, COTA, or student under their supervision. Initial evaluation (eval) — the first, most detailed documentation of a patient's condition, history, and plan of care — typically the longest and highest-stakes note type.

Is AI documentation compliant for PT?

Quick answer: Yes, when the clinician reviews and signs every note — which is exactly what APTA's 2025 practice advisory requires and what a compliant AI scribe workflow is built around.

APTA's advisory doesn't endorse or prohibit the technology; it clarifies that the clinician's documentation responsibility is unchanged regardless of how the draft was generated. This is precisely why a review step before signing isn't optional — it's the compliance mechanism, not a formality. A workflow that surfaces likely errors (mismatched body parts, conflicting pain scores, missing functional limitations) before the note leaves the clinician's hands, rather than after a payer denial six weeks later, is what makes AI-assisted documentation defensible under this guidance.

Will AI Replace Clinical Judgment?

Quick answer: No — and APTA's own guidance is explicit on this point: the clinician's documentation responsibility doesn't change. What changes is who's doing the typing. The scribe drafts from the visit; the therapist reviews, corrects anything that needs it, and signs. Clinical judgment — what to document, how to interpret a functional limitation, whether a plan of care needs to change — stays entirely with the clinician. The review-agent flagging step exists specifically to keep a human in that loop before anything is finalized.
